What Cloverbuds Can Do

  • Participate in non-competitive classes and activities
  • Exhibit projects, receive a Cloverbud ribbon, and judge comments
  • Show animals only in Cloverbud-designated lots
  • Participate for learning and fun (no premiums, no State Fair qualification)

Fair Timeline

Date/SeasonEvent Description
SpringYouth work on Still life projects, Educational posters and displays
May 1Fair Entry Registration opening, deadline to be registered for 4-H to participate in fair, barn schedules due to fair
May TBDHorse Certificates due
May 30Still Life Judges training in Puyallup
June 1All entries due in Fair Entry
June 1Posters/Educational Displays due – drop off at KCE office between 10:00AM – 4:00PM
June TBDCritter Crowning applications due
June 30Superintendents meeting 6pm Les Schwab Hall at expo center
July 11Still Life & Photos Due to Activity Hall (at EXPO Center) 11:00AM-3:30PM
July 124-H Ticket pre-orders due
July 14Vet check and horse load in (time TBD) 
July 15Vet check and load in for all animals except dogs and cats (Time TBD)
July 16Cats and dogs load in
July 16-19King County Fair
July 19 Exhibit releases 6:30 pm or when barns/stables are clean and you are dismissed by Superintendents.
Activity Hall – release time after 6:30 pm  Sunday, July 19th

Educational Posters and Displays

Poster tips: Posters may be educational based on your club project or another 4-H project (you can submit up to 4 entries from different categories) or posters may be promotional, highlighting your favorite aspect of 4-H or what you think 4-H has to offer.
